2020 Fall Data Challenge Winners Announced

January 1, 2021 Leave a Comment

In this year’s Fall Data Challenge, “Get Out the Vote,” 56 teams submitted recommendations for increasing voter turnout using voting behavior data provided by IPUMS. Following are the winners:

Best Overall Winners

  • Undergraduate Team: Super Juniors
    Qi An, Mengzhi Qin, Xuling Yang, and Chenyuan Zhu
    Sponsored by Ranjini Grove
  • High-School Team: NGIST
    Binze Li, Isabella He, Julian Dong, and Aurora Wu
    Sponsored by Yongsheng Bai, Zhaohui Qin, and Weihua An

Honorable Mention, Best Visualization

  • Undergraduate
    Aby Jaeger and Nikki Seina
    Sponsored by Heather Kitada Smalley
  • High School
    Samantha Waterston and Emily Mason
    Sponsored by John Rothrock

Honorable Mention, Best Use of External Data

  • Undergraduate
    Emily Litzenberg, Kate Lang, Nate Mulugeta, and Shannon Connor
    Sponsored by Elizabeth Johnson
  • High School
    James Anderson, Kevin Huang, Prathik Kakarlamudi, Angela Tsang, and Zack Zhuang
    Sponsored by Claudia Smith

ThisIsStatistics organized the challenge. Learn more about ThisIsStatistics and the challenge.
